The Breitling Cockpit B50 occupies a very unusual place in the watch world. At first glance it resembles a modern pilot chronograph, but in reality it is far closer to a cockpit instrument that happens to be worn on the wrist.

This model was not created as a “pilot-style” watch. It was engineered as a pilot’s operational tool.

The caseback inscriptions — Visual / Signal / Code / Negative / Affirmative / Ground-Air — are ICAO aviation communication references, underlining Breitling’s intention to build a functional aviation instrument targeted at both military, airline and GA pilots rather than a decorative aviation-themed timepiece.

What the B50 Actually Is

This is not a conventional quartz watch.

The Cockpit B50 uses Breitling’s thermo-compensated SuperQuartz movement (Calibre B50), which is approximately ten times more accurate than standard quartz movements.

  • Typical quartz accuracy: ±15 seconds per month
  • B50 SuperQuartz accuracy: approximately ±15 seconds per year

This level of precision follows the same timing philosophy used in aviation instrumentation, which explains why professional pilots historically favoured models such as the Aerospace and Emergency.

Movement Functions

The B50 offers an extensive suite of operational features:

  • Perpetual calendar (automatic month and leap-year correction)
  • Second time zone (GMT/UTC)
  • Flight chronograph with block timing capability
  • Countdown timer
  • Two independent alarms
  • Electronic tachymeter
  • Backlit digital displays
  • Rechargeable battery system

It charges via a magnetic USB clip connected to the caseback — meaning the watch never needs to be opened and no battery replacement is required. The seals remain intact, maintaining long-term water resistance. In practical use, pilots employed the B50 to track fuel legs, flight blocks, reserve timing, and UTC simultaneously. In many respects, it functions more like a wrist-mounted mission computer than a traditional chronograph.

Construction & Wearability

The titanium construction is significant:

  • Although 46 mm in diameter, it wears closer to a 42–43 mm steel watch
  • Extremely lightweight (approximately half the weight of a steel Navitimer)
  • Anti-magnetic protection
  • Shock-resistant module mounting

These watches were built with military aviation and aerobatic flying in mind rather than purely everyday office wear.

Water Resistance

100 metres (10 ATM)

Despite being an aviation instrument, the B50 is better sealed than most mechanical chronographs because its pushers are electronic switches rather than mechanical chronograph actuators penetrating the case.

Power System

Fully charged, the watch typically runs for 2–3 months, depending on backlight and alarm usage.

Instead of stopping abruptly like a conventional quartz watch, the B50 enters a low-power sleep mode while preserving the perpetual calendar and settings — behaviour much closer to avionics equipment than consumer electronics.
